RN Hospital Care Manager

Intermountain Health · Murray, UT · 3 wk ago
On-siteHealthcare$41.2–$62.17/hrFull-time

Assessment

Identifies patients using screening criteria and conducts comprehensive evaluations.

Care Planning

Develops, adjusts, and coordinates care plans to address medical and social needs.

Patient Support

Guides self-management using motivational interviewing and coaching.

Educational & Advocacy

Provides education to healthcare teams and patients, advocates for patient rights, and supports self-care.

Collaboration

Works with multidisciplinary teams to ensure timely, high-quality care.

Process Improvement

Led initiatives to enhance care transitions and policy adherence.

Advanced Care Planning

Provides Goals of Care education for informed decision-making.

Data Analysis & Compliance

Tracks key metrics, analyzes trends, and ensures regulatory compliance.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Current Registered Nurse (RN) license in state of practice.
  •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) from an accredited institution (degree verification required).
  • RNs hired or promoted into this role must obtain their BSN within four (4) years of their hire or promotion date.
  • Demonstrated clinical nursing experience in an inpatient hospital setting, and familiarity with hospital patient-related terminology and processes.
  • Demonstrated understanding of disease management including treatment, length of stay, identifying barriers to delivery of care and any variation.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) from an accredited institution.
  • Case Management Certification.
  • Demonstrated experience in case management, utilization review, value-based care, and/or discharge planning.
  • Basic computer skills, including proficiency in word processing and spreadsheet software.
  • Intermediate knowledge of word processing and Excel software.

Physical Requirements

  • Ongoing need for employee to see and read information, labels, documents, monitors, identify equipment and supplies, and be able to assess customer needs.
  • Frequent interactions with providers, colleagues, customers, patients/clients, and visitors that require employee to verbally communicate as well as hear and understand spoken information, needs, and issues quickly and accurately.
  • Manual dexterity of hands and fingers to manipulate complex and delicate supplies and equipment with precision and accuracy. This includes frequent computer use for typing, accessing needed information, etc.
  • Mental stamina and flexibility - ability to handle high stress situations, make quick decisions, and man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
